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 21/08/2014, à 20:50

k3c

création de lanceur avec une appli wine

Bonjour

Ubuntu 14.04 64 bits
J'ai installé Captvty pour un ami, mais ce n'est pas trop sa tasse de thé de taper dans un terminal

export WINEPREFIX="/home/bernard/.wine_captvty" wine /home/bernard/Captvty\
/Captvty.exe

j'ai donc créé un fichier dans /usr/share/applications
que j'ai appelé Captvty.desktop
et qui contient

#!/usr/bin/env xdg-open
[Desktop Entry]
Version=1.0
Type=Application
Terminal=true
Icon[fr_FR]=shotwell
Name[fr_FR]=Captvty
Exec=export WINEPREFIX="/home/bernard/.wine_captvty" wine /home/bernard/Captvty/
Captvty.exe
Name=Captvty
Icon=gnome-panel-launcher

mes problèmes
1) il n'apparait pas dans le lanceur
2) quand je double-clique dessus j'ai
"Erreur lors du lancement de l'application"
sans plus de détail

Merci pour toute idée

Dernière modification par k3c (Le 21/08/2014, à 21:07)


Archlinux sur Xiaomi Air 13

Hors ligne

#2 Le 21/08/2014, à 21:24

willcoyote

Re : création de lanceur avec une appli wine

Salut
Pour qu'il apparaisse dans le lanceur, il faut ajouter la categorie
ajoute cette ligne

Categories=Application;Game

Apres tu glisse ton fichier destop dans un terminal puis entrée et tu verra pourquoi ça marche pas

Hors ligne

#3 Le 21/08/2014, à 22:02

k3c

Re : création de lanceur avec une appli wine

Merci Willcoyote

Je veux aussi faire un lanceur pour un script qui lance
php wilmaa.php

J'ai créé TV-EUROPE.desktop dans ~/Bureau

[Desktop Entry]
Version=1.0
Type=Application
Terminal=False
Name[fr_FR]=TV-EUROPE
Exec=php /home/bernard/wilmaa.php
Icon=/usr/share/icons/hicolor/32x32/apps/baobab.png

mais rien ne se passe au lancement.
Dans un terminal la même commande fonctionne.

Merci pour toute idée

Dernière modification par k3c (Le 21/08/2014, à 22:07)


Archlinux sur Xiaomi Air 13

Hors ligne

#4 Le 21/08/2014, à 22:10

willcoyote

Re : création de lanceur avec une appli wine

Tu as regardé la doc sur les lanceurs ?
http://doc.ubuntu-fr.org/unity_launcher … s_lanceurs

Hors ligne

#5 Le 21/08/2014, à 22:24

k3c

Re : création de lanceur avec une appli wine

Oui, j'ai installé menulibre, créé un truc appelé TVE, que je ne trouve ni dans le lanceur, ni dans les menus...


Archlinux sur Xiaomi Air 13

Hors ligne

#6 Le 21/08/2014, à 22:37

melixgaro

Re : création de lanceur avec une appli wine

Salut,
j'avais comme ceci il y a longtemps

Dans un ficher ~/.local/share/applications/captvty.desktop :

[Desktop Entry]
Version=1.11.8.2
Name=Captvty
GenericName=Captvty
Exec=wine-captvty
Icon=captvty
MimeType=
Comment=Download video from TV channel catch-up replay website.
Categories=AudioVideo;Player;Recorder;
Keywords=Catch-up;Replay;TV
Type=Application
Terminal=false
StartupNotify=true

avec pour icône le fichier

~/.local/share/icons/hicolor/32x32/apps/captvty.png

et

comme exécutable le script accessible via la variable PATH

wine-captvty

et contenant

#!/bin/bash
export WINEPREFIX="/home/${USER}/.wine-captvty"
# Complete path: C:\Program Files\Captvty\Captvty.exe
wine Captvty.exe

Il me semble avoir mis le dossier Captvty dans .wine_captvty/drive_c/Program Files/Captvty/. C'est pourquoi j'écris simplement wine Captvty.exe. S'il est ailleurs, il faut mettre le chemin complet. Je n'ai rien fait de plus compliqué. En particulier, je ne sais pas ce qu'est cette histoire de menulibre...


Linux depuis ~2007. Xubuntu seulement.

Hors ligne

#7 Le 21/08/2014, à 22:43

willcoyote

Re : création de lanceur avec une appli wine

La je suis complètement perdu dans ce que tu me dit parce deux problème en même temps, ça va pas le faire
choisi en un et on va reprendre depuis le debut

Hors ligne

#8 Le 21/08/2014, à 22:46

k3c

Re : création de lanceur avec une appli wine

Melixgaro

Merci pour tes explications

Pour Captvty c'est OK, j'ai un fichier CAPTVTY.desktop dans Bureau qui contient

[Desktop Entry]
Version=1.0
Type=Application
Terminal=false
Name[fr_FR]=CAPTVTY
Exec=env WINEPREFIX="/home/bernard/.wine_captvty"  wine "/home/bernard/Captvty/C
aptvty.exe"
Icon=/usr/share/icons/hicolor/32x32/devices/totem-tv.png

Coyote

Comme je suis lancé à faire des lanceurs et que j'en ai un autre à faire...

Dernière modification par k3c (Le 21/08/2014, à 22:47)


Archlinux sur Xiaomi Air 13

Hors ligne

#9 Le 22/08/2014, à 12:03

willcoyote

Re : création de lanceur avec une appli wine

Et ça fonctionne ?

Hors ligne

#10 Le 22/08/2014, à 12:25

k3c

Re : création de lanceur avec une appli wine

Captvty oui,  le lancement  du php non


Archlinux sur Xiaomi Air 13

Hors ligne